#418028 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#418028 is composed of 25.5% red, 50.2%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 49.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 68.8%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 103 degrees, a saturation of 52.4% and a lightness of 32.9%. #418028 color hex could be obtained by blending #82ff50 with #000100.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

Shades and Tints of #418028

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040803 is the darkest color, while #fafdf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#418028

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#52594f is the less saturated color, while #30a701 is the most saturated one.
